Red Door Wealth Management LLC Raises Stock Position in American Tower Co. (NYSE:AMT)

Red Door Wealth Management LLC grew its holdings in American Tower Co. (NYSE:AMTFree Report) by 9.2% during the first quarter, according to the company in its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 14,239 shares of the real estate investment trust’s stock after acquiring an additional 1,199 shares during the period. Red Door Wealth Management LLC’s holdings in American Tower were worth $2,814,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

American Tower Stock Performance

Shares of NYSE AMT traded down $0.94 during midday trading on Friday, hitting $194.38. The company’s stock had a trading volume of 2,393,894 shares, compared to its average volume of 2,347,319. American Tower Co. has a 1-year low of $154.58 and a 1-year high of $219.10. The firm’s fifty day moving average price is $188.22 and its 200-day moving average price is $195.07.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 3.39, a quick ratio of 0.85 and a current ratio of 0.85. The firm has a market cap of $90.77 billion, a P/E ratio of 43.98, a P/E/G ratio of 1.39 and a beta of 0.79.

American Tower (NYSE:AMTG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Tuesday, April 30th. The real estate investment trust reported $1.96 ear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$2.43 by ($0.47). The firm had revenue of $2.83 billion during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$2.79 billion. American Tower had a net margin of 18.42% and a return on equity of 18.45%.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 2.4%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business earned $2.54 earnings per share. On average, sell-side analysts forecast that American Tower Co. will post 10.03 EPS for the current fiscal year.

American Tower Dividend Announcement

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, July 12th. Investors of record on Friday, June 14th will be given a $1.62 dividend. The ex-dividend date is Friday, June 14th. This represents a $6.48 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.33%. American Tower’s dividend payout ratio is presently 146.61%.

About American Tower

(Free Report)

American Tower, one of the largest global REITs, is a leading independent owner, operator and developer of multitenant communications real estate with a portfolio of over 224,000 communications sites and a highly interconnected footprint of U.S. data center facilities.
